All Americans should be deeply troubled by violations of fundamental freedoms in the US 'war-on-terror'. This is the only comprehensive account of efforts during the Bush and Obama administrations to defend the rule-of-law against egregious wrongs committed in Abu Ghraib and Guantanamo Bay, torture, wiretapping, civilian casualties, and targeted killings.
